What transmission does the Audi Q5L use?
1 Answers
Audi Q5L uses a transmission with the code name DL382. Here is an introduction to the Audi Q5L: 1. The Audi Q5L is a mid-size SUV under the Audi brand. 2. This model uses a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ission. Because the transmission of this model is longitudinally mounted, its transmission code starts with DL. 3. The dual-clutch transmission is a relatively common automatic transmission. The dual-clutch transmission is a product developed based on the manual transmission, and its structure is similar to that of a manual transmission. 4. The dual-clutch transmission only has one more set of clutches and one more set of shift control mechanisms compared to a manual transmission. One set of clutches in the dual-clutch transmission is used to control the odd-numbered gears, while the other set is used to control the even-numbered gears.
